Spider Wasp

Category: Stinging

Scientific Name: Pompilidae

 

Identification:

Color: black or blue with orange bands

Size: 1/4 – 3/4 of an inch

Region: Found throughout the United States

Important Considerations:

  • These wasps are nuisance pests.
  • When they do sting, it is very painful.
  • Their name comes from the fact that they paralyze spiders and use them to host their larvae.

 

Where to Find Them on Your Property?

These wasps are usually found outside near flowers or near the ground in search of prey. Occasionally they will build mud brood cells inside wall voids.
